Financial Performance - Operating revenue for the reporting period was CNY 191,550,297.43, representing a year-on-year increase of 14.31%[8] - Net profit attributable to shareholders was CNY 646,222.08, a significant increase of 103.57% compared to the same period last year[8] - The net profit attributable to shareholders after deducting non-recurring gains and losses was CNY 7,334,824.19, up 138.43% year-on-year[8] - Basic earnings per share were CNY 0.001, an increase of 105.88% compared to the previous year[8] - The net profit attributable to shareholders for the first nine months of 2020 was CNY 11,399,362.80, an increase of CNY 21,940,267.07 compared to the same period last year[18] - Total operating revenue for Q3 2020 was CNY 191,550,297.43, an increase from CNY 167,569,003.35 in the same period last year[52] - Net profit for Q3 2020 was CNY 732,337.76, a significant improvement from a net loss of CNY 18,321,858.36 in Q3 2019[54] - The total comprehensive income attributable to the parent company was 11,399,362.80 CNY, a decrease from -10,540,904.27 CNY in the previous period[63] - The net profit for the period was -48,341,504.54 CNY, compared to -54,234,050.55 CNY in the same period last year, indicating an improvement[66] Assets and Liabilities - Total assets at the end of the reporting period were CNY 2,260,241,437.20, a decrease of 6.23% compared to the end of the previous year[8] - Cash and cash equivalents decreased by 38.61% to CNY 311,655,325.18, primarily due to the payment of CNY 78.94 million for the acquisition of Huachi's original shareholders[18] - Accounts receivable increased by 42.31% to CNY 2,617,110.38, mainly due to the receipt of bills during the reporting period[18] - Inventory decreased by 33.44% to CNY 54,615,845.08, as design services were completed and transferred to cost of sales[18] - Total liabilities decreased to CNY 1,124,610,634.41 from CNY 1,285,943,026.19, indicating a reduction in financial obligations[46] - The company's total equity as of September 30, 2020, was CNY 1,080,465,484.74, down from CNY 1,128,806,989.28 at the end of 2019[50] - The total current assets were CNY 1,255,136,394.37, while total non-current assets were CNY 1,155,399,144.17[78] - The company reported a total of CNY 118,635,623.59 in accounts payable as of Q3 2020[79] - The company had a total of CNY 677,286,600.00 in estimated liabilities, indicating potential future obligations[79] Cash Flow - The cash flow from operating activities was CNY -5,844,033.50, a decrease of 518.26% compared to the same period last year[8] - The net cash flow from operating activities was CNY -76,162,117.52, a decrease of CNY 94,371,359.20 compared to the same period last year, mainly due to reduced cash collection influenced by the pandemic[19] - The net cash flow from investing activities was CNY -117,785,242.35, a decrease of CNY 77,469,327.00, primarily due to payments for the acquisition of Huachi's shareholders[19] - The cash flow from operating activities was -76,162,117.52 CNY, a decline from 18,209,241.68 CNY in the previous period[70] - The total cash outflow from investing activities was 117,911,273.15 CNY, compared to 378,774,391.11 CNY in the previous period[70] - The net cash flow from financing activities was -21,513,904.12 CNY, indicating a cash outflow[71] Shareholder Information - The total number of ordinary shareholders at the end of the reporting period was 24,339[12] - The original shareholders of Shanghai Yingyue are required to compensate 32,969,408 shares due to unmet performance commitments for the year 2019[21] - The original largest shareholder's shares were auctioned for ¥392.58 million, resulting in Tianjin Bairuoke becoming the controlling shareholder with a 15.02% stake[22] - The second largest shareholder's shares, totaling 90,178,582 shares (8.55% of total shares), are subject to a delayed public auction[22] Regulatory and Compliance -
